请稍等 ...
×

采纳答案成功!

向帮助你的同学说点啥吧!感谢那些助人为乐的人

线程问题

通过一个线程obj来调用一些控制线程的状态的方法,是代表改变这个线程对象所代表的线程状态,还是改变当前线程状态

exm:
public void run(){
thread.wait或者sleep() //这里是表示控制当前线程的状态还是这个线程对象所表示的线程的状态
}

正在回答

2回答

同学好,指的是当前线程,否则其他线程状态也会受到影响

0 回复 有任何疑惑可以回复我~
  • 提问者 upupgogogo #1
    jdk8以后是不是只有interrupt这个方法可以在当前线程控制其他线程的状态
    回复 有任何疑惑可以回复我~ 2019-02-08 15:30:02
  • 翔仔 回复 提问者 upupgogogo #2
    同学好,notify等这些也可以的,也会唤醒其他线程
    回复 有任何疑惑可以回复我~ 2019-02-10 02:05:04
慕沐0177137 2019-02-07 19:59:16

把完整代码 贴出来, 你的解释让人看不懂

0 回复 有任何疑惑可以回复我~
  • 提问者 upupgogogo #1
    没有具体代码,主要就是想问有没有方法在一个线程中控制另外一个线程的状态
    回复 有任何疑惑可以回复我~ 2019-02-08 15:30:50
问题已解决,确定采纳
还有疑问,暂不采纳
意见反馈 帮助中心 APP下载
官方微信